數(shù)據(jù)庫數(shù)據(jù)恢復(fù)環(huán)境:
Oracle數(shù)據(jù)庫ASM磁盤組有4塊成員盤。
數(shù)據(jù)庫故障&分析:
Oracle數(shù)據(jù)庫ASM磁盤組掉線 ,ASM實例無法掛載,用戶聯(lián)系我們要求恢復(fù)oracle數(shù)據(jù)庫。
數(shù)據(jù)庫數(shù)據(jù)恢復(fù)工程師拿到磁盤后,先將所有磁盤以只讀方式進行扇區(qū)級別的鏡像備份,后續(xù)的數(shù)據(jù)分析和數(shù)據(jù)恢復(fù)都基于鏡像文件進行,避免對原始磁盤數(shù)據(jù)造成二次破壞。
基于鏡像文件分析ASM磁盤組的磁盤底層數(shù)據(jù),讀取并分析ASM元數(shù)據(jù),發(fā)現(xiàn)磁盤組無法掛載的原因是ASM元數(shù)據(jù)損壞。
經(jīng)過北亞企安數(shù)據(jù)庫數(shù)據(jù)恢復(fù)工程師會診,敲定數(shù)據(jù)庫數(shù)據(jù)恢復(fù)方案:
重組ASM存儲空間→從ASM磁盤組中導(dǎo)出數(shù)據(jù)庫文件→對數(shù)據(jù)庫文件進行檢測&修復(fù)。
如果數(shù)據(jù)庫文件完好,可以利用從ASM磁盤組中導(dǎo)出的數(shù)據(jù)庫文件啟動數(shù)據(jù)庫;如果數(shù)據(jù)庫文件損壞,在底層解析這些數(shù)據(jù)庫文件,將數(shù)據(jù)導(dǎo)入到新的數(shù)據(jù)庫中恢復(fù)數(shù)據(jù)。
數(shù)據(jù)庫數(shù)據(jù)恢復(fù)過程:
1、底層獲取ASM元數(shù)據(jù),重組ASM存儲空間。
2、使用北亞企安自研ASM解析工具解析ASM結(jié)構(gòu),獲取ASM中數(shù)據(jù)文件。
北亞企安數(shù)據(jù)恢復(fù)——oracle數(shù)據(jù)庫數(shù)據(jù)恢復(fù)
3、使用oracle文件檢測工具檢測ASM磁盤組中的數(shù)據(jù)庫文件。
北亞企安數(shù)據(jù)恢復(fù)——oracle數(shù)據(jù)庫數(shù)據(jù)恢復(fù)
4、使用oracle解析工具解析所有數(shù)據(jù)文件中的數(shù)據(jù)記錄,按用戶導(dǎo)入到新的數(shù)據(jù)庫中。
北亞企安數(shù)據(jù)恢復(fù)——oracle數(shù)據(jù)庫數(shù)據(jù)恢復(fù)
5、通過抽查數(shù)據(jù)表的方式驗證數(shù)據(jù)沒有發(fā)現(xiàn)問題。用戶方工程師經(jīng)過反復(fù)查詢驗證,確認(rèn)恢復(fù)數(shù)據(jù)完整有效。本次數(shù)據(jù)恢復(fù)工作完成。
北亞企安數(shù)據(jù)恢復(fù)——oracle數(shù)據(jù)庫數(shù)據(jù)恢復(fù)
審核編輯 黃宇
-
服務(wù)器
+關(guān)注
關(guān)注
12文章
8700瀏覽量
84534 -
數(shù)據(jù)恢復(fù)
+關(guān)注
關(guān)注
10文章
507瀏覽量
17196 -
ASM
+關(guān)注
關(guān)注
1文章
66瀏覽量
18936
發(fā)布評論請先 登錄
相關(guān)推薦
評論